The multiple instances of mplayer being launched appear to be caused by the "places" preview thumbnail/player Disabling the "Places" preview in Dolphin corrects the problem For normal play usually have two instances of mplayer in system monitor wih only one showing cpu usage. With "Places" enabled have approx six instances of mplayer with five showing cpu usage.
